form.serialize() 中文编码

.NET技术 > ASP.NET [问题点数:45分]
等级
本版专家分:3569
结帖率 93.55%
DataBox-MDX

等级:

jquery form表单.serialize()序列化后中文乱码问题原因及解决

有时候我们需要使用ajax提交去提交form的值,这样就需要使用serialize()去获取form的值,但这样获取的值如果有中文,会乱码,原因和解决方法如下: 原因:.serialize()自动调用了encodeURIComponent方法将数据编码...

jquery form表单.serialize()序列化后中文乱码问题原因及解决decodeURIComponent

jquery form表单.serialize()序列化后中文乱码问题原因及解决 原因:.serialize()自动调用了encodeURIComponent方法将数据编码了  解决方法:调用decodeURIComponent(XXX,true);将数据解码  例如:  var ...

Form.serialize()递交到后台出现乱码问题

Form.serialize可以将表单中的字段转换成我们需要构造的形式,用起来比较方便,但是如果直接将数据发送到服务器会产生乱码。 解决方案: 对构造好的字符串进行编码处理。具体处理如下: 前端对URI进行编码处理...

$('#form').serialize()传值中文乱码

使用ajax向后台传值的时候。用到data:$(“#form”).serialize()来传递数据。后台接收到的数据中中文为乱码。

jquery $("#form").serialize()传中文乱码解决方法

jquery form表单.serialize()序列化后中文乱码问题原因及解决 原因:.serialize()自动调用了encodeURIComponent方法将数据编码了  解决方法:调用decodeURIComponent(XXX,true);将数据解码  例如:  ...

jQuery ajax中form.serialize() 方法-输出序列化表单值

serialize() 方法通过序列化表单值,创建 URL 编码文本字符串。 您可以选择一个或多个表单元素(比如 input 及/或 文本框),或者 form 元素本身。 序列化的值可在生成 AJAX 请求时用于 URL 查询字符串中。 ...

form-serialize()、FormData

1.serialize()是JQuery方法,可序列化表单值创建 URL 编码文本字符串,就是将表单数据以字符串的形式返回。 缺点:只能序列化一般数据,文件上传则无法序列化。 2.FormData是HTML5对象,目前可兼容大多主流的...

ajax中post提交form所有元素序列化提交方法.serialize();

$(function() {   $('#submit').bind('click', function() {  ... var formData = $('#ajaxForm').serialize();   //.serialize() 方法创建以标准 URL 编码表示的文本字符串     $.ajax({

关于使用.serialize()方法封装表单时获取不到表单数据的问题

.serialize() 方法创建以标准 URL 编码表示的文本字符串。它的操作对象是代表表单元素集合的 jQuery 对象。 我有一个id为login_form的表单,在jQuery中我使用 $("#login_form").serialize() 想要封装...

jquery form表单.serialize()序列化后中文乱码问题

query form表单.serialize()序列化后中文乱码原因 .serialize()自动调用了encodeURIComponent方法将数据编码了 解决方法如下 调用decodeURIComponent(XXX,true);将数据解码 例子如下 var params = $("#formId")....

ajax()使用serialize()提交form数据 data: $('#formobj').serialize()

jQuery的serialize()方法通过序列化表单值,创建URL编码文本字符串,我们就可以选择一个或多个表单元素,也可以直接选择form将其序列化,如: <form action=""> First name: <...

$("#form1"). serialize()提交表单

jQuery的serialize()方法通过序列化表单值,创建URL编码文本字符串,我们就可以选择一个或多个表单元素,也可以直接选择form将其序列化,如:(name 属性需要填写) <form id="form1"> <input type=...

js异步提交form表单之serialize()方法及FormData对象

serialize()和FormData对象都可将表单数据序列化,后通过ajax异步提交,但二者有实质区别:1 serialize() serialize()是JQuery方法,可序列化表单值创建 URL 编码文本字符串,就是将表单数据以字符串的形式返回。...

$('#bannerAddId').serialize()

$("button").click(function(){ $("div"....serialize() 方法创建以标准 URL 编码表示的文本字符串。它的操作对象是代表表单元素集合的 jQuery 对象。 表单元素有几种类型: ...

jQuery ajax()使用serialize()提交form数据

jQuery ajax()使用serialize()提交form数据   web开发,经常要进行表单提交,有时候表单有大量的数据,如果一个个元素获取值,效率太低,所以jQuery提供了一个函数,可以一次性提交整个表单。即 $("#...

get方式地址栏传中文参数乱码 及 form表单利用jquery.serialize()序列化中文参数乱码 解决总结

get方式地址栏传中文参数乱码 及 form表单利用jquery.serialize()序列化中文参数乱码 解决总结

form表单serialize()时出现乱码

$('#form').serialize();表单进行序列化的时候,表单的值会以key=...当出现中文或者|的时候,就会变成乱码,用decodeURIComponent()就可以解决原因:.serialize()自动调用了encodeURIComponent方法将数据编码了 解...

jquery form表单序列化后中文乱码问题解决代码实现

var params =$('#addForm').serialize(); params = encodeURI(encodeURI(decodeURIComponent(params,true))); $.ajax({ type: &quot;post&quot;, url: &quot;sptSUPPSupplierBankController.cmd?...

$('selector').serialize()方法获取不到表单数据的错误

serialize() 方法通过序列化表单值,创建 URL 编码文本字符串。 例如:user=admin&amp;password=admin&amp;verify=abcd; 可以选择一个或多个表单元素(比如 input 及/或 文本框),或者 form 元素本身。 序列...

Ajax应用serialize()提交Form表单及后端取值(Java)

$(document).ready(function(){ $("#modifyForm").submit(function(e){ $("#submitButton").attr('disabled',"true"); $.ajax({ url:$("#modifyForm").attr("action"), data:

jQuery-serialize()输出序列化form表单值的方法

$("div").text($("form").serialize()); }); 定义和用法 serialize() 方法通过序列化表单值,创建 URL 编码文本字符串。 您可以选择一个或多个表单元素(比如 input 及/或 文本框),

jquery serialize中文乱码解决方法

jquery form表单.serialize()序列化后中文乱码问题原因及解决 原因:.serialize()自动调用了encodeURIComponent方法将数据编码了  解决方法:调用decodeURIComponent(XXX,true);将数据解码  例如: ...

jQuery ajax - serialize() 方法-遍历form进行AJAX提交

导语:jQuery ajax - serialize() 方法-遍历form进行AJAX提交 结合jQuery使用jquery.form.js中的ajaxSubmit()提交表单示例  实例 输出序列化表单值的结果: $("button").click(function(){ $("div").text($(...

serialize提交form数据

2019独角兽企业重金招聘Python工程师标准>>> ...

相关热词 c#循环求和 c#发访问者模式 c# guid类型 c# 触发 连续按键 c#提示ora 表不存在 c#支持函数参数为函数名 c# 随机获得一个枚举 c#开发的exe 多开 c# csv追加 c# 模拟拖拽